Transaction 121321c294e83c00de72162c6dc8025ebf7546f333e9e04ce95ff1c739e7e40c

1 Input
2 Outputs
  • 121321c294e83c00de72162c6dc8025ebf7546f333e9e04ce95ff1c739e7e40c:0
  • value  108000
    address  18d9DFY9oGVCLUg7mPbqj3ZxePspypsUHo
  • 121321c294e83c00de72162c6dc8025ebf7546f333e9e04ce95ff1c739e7e40c:1
  • value  2403896
    address  3FUVmLY55ab4GA6JisEF62oMbSLkcJRwEX